Join NISGUA as we celebrate four decades of relationship-building, international accompaniment, and cross-border organizing! On December 7, we will gather virtually for our annual event, traditionally held at Platano Restaurant in Berkeley, CA. We’ll hear from special musical guests Raysa n' Beans and Sara Curruchich, along with several of our partners including: Simone Senogles from the Indigenous Environmental Network (IEN) and Edwin Canil from the Association for Justice and Reconciliation (AJR).
